When to Visit Urgent Care vs Emergency Room
Choose Logan's 3 urgent care clinics for non-life-threatening issues like flu symptoms, sprains, cuts needing stitches, minor burns, strep throat, or X-rays for possible fractures. These provide faster service with average 4.4-star ratings and lower costs than ERs.
Head to an emergency room for severe conditions such as chest pain, difficulty breathing, heavy bleeding, stroke signs (sudden weakness or confusion), major trauma, or serious head injuries. ERs are equipped for advanced life support, but waits can be longer.
